Home Renovation Trends to Watch in 2024
Embracing Sustainable Materials
In 2024, sustainability continues to be a key trend in home renovations. People are choosing eco-friendly materials for their projects. Reclaimed wood, recycled metal, and bamboo are popular choices. These materials reduce waste and add unique character to homes.
Using sustainable materials helps the environment. It also often means lower energy costs. Homes with good insulation and energy-efficient windows are more comfortable and cost-effective.
Smart Home Technology
Smart home technology is another major trend. Homeowners are adding smart thermostats, lighting, and security systems. These devices make life easier and can save money on utilities.
Smart home systems can be controlled from a smartphone. This allows homeowners to manage their homes even when they are away. The convenience and efficiency of smart technology make it a popular choice.
Open Floor Plans
Open floor plans remain a favorite in 2024. People love the spacious feel these layouts provide. Removing walls between the kitchen, living, and dining areas creates a more social and inviting space.
Open floor plans are great for families and entertaining guests. They also make smaller homes feel larger. This trend shows no signs of slowing down.

Outdoor Living Spaces
Creating comfortable outdoor living spaces is another trend to watch. Patios, decks, and gardens are being transformed into extensions of the home. People are adding outdoor kitchens, fire pits, and comfortable seating areas.
These spaces are perfect for relaxing and entertaining. They also add value to the home. Investing in an outdoor living area can enhance your lifestyle and your property.
Multi-Functional Spaces
Multi-functional spaces are becoming more common. Homeowners want rooms that serve multiple purposes. For example, a guest room might also be a home office or a gym.
This trend is driven by the need for flexibility. People want their homes to adapt to their changing needs. Creating multi-functional spaces can make your home more versatile and efficient.
